...unusual sentences are sometimes passed by Islamic courts, which are bound by rigid Koran injunctions for certain crimes. But they say these punishments are usually used as leverage for the amount of compensation to be paid by the offender to the victim.

In this case, the victim seeks £180,000, which a board of arbitration is trying to reduce because the defendant says he cannot pay. The board is also trying to persuade the victim's family to give up their demand that the crime should be classed as qisas.
